"I must confess that I was very slow on appreciating LISP’s merits. My first introduction was via a paper that defined the semantics of LISP in terms of LISP, I did not see how that could make sense, I rejected the paper and LISP with it."
Even McCarthy initially rejected the idea that the Lisp-in-Lisp specification could simply be translated into working code so that an interpreter pops out; at first he thought Steve Russel was misunderstanding something.
